Meaning of
'soapy'
(Webster Dictionary)
1 .
Soapy
[
superl.
]
- Resembling soap; having the qualities of, or feeling like, soap; soft and smooth.
- Smeared with soap; covered with soap.
Meaning of 'soapy' (Princeton's WordNet)
1 .
soapy
[
a
]
Meaning (1):
- resembling or having the qualities of soap
Example in sentence:
a soapy consistency
2 .
soapy
[
s
]
Meaning (2):
- unpleasantly and excessively suave or ingratiating in manner or speech
Example in sentence:
an oily sycophantic press agent;
buttery praise;
gave him a fulsome introduction;
oleaginous hypocrisy;
smarmy self-importance;
soapy compliments;
the unctuous Uriah Heep
